Ghana Premier League (GPL) debutants, Dreams FC could part company with head coach Charles Kwabena Akunnor soon.
The Kweiman-based club started the 2015-16 GPL on a blistering form, but have had zigzag results in the last four matches.
The club suffered their heaviest defeat (0-4) last weekend against Aduana Stars, and Coach Akunnor shirked responsibility for the result.
It is believed his comments were unfortunate, and the club is unhappy he apportioned blames for the loss.
The club believes their efforts will yield fruits if they work as team, thus, they despise the idea of pointing fingers at where the team failed.
Bashir Hayford on Monday (May 9, 2016) wrote to his employers for a 90-day sabbatical break from the club, and the hierarchy of Dreams are monitoring his situation at defending league champions, AshantiGold SC , and will crack the whip if they are convinced of requiring his services as a replacement for Coach Akunnor.
The former Ghana international led Dreams FC to qualify to the GPL as winners of Zone Three of the Division One League last season.
